The LCM of two numbers is 315. If the numbers are in the ratio 7 : 9, then the sum of the numbers is _____.

A.

90

B.

100

C.

80

D.

70

Correct option is C

Given:

LCM of two numbers = 315

Ratio of numbers = 7 : 9

Formula Used: 

LCM = (a × b) / GCD(a, b)

Solution:

LCM of numbers in ratio form:

If numbers are 7k and 9k, then

HCF(7, 9) = 1

LCM = (7k × 9k)/1 = 63k

Given 63k = 315 => k = 5

Numbers = 7k = 35 and 9k = 45

Sum = 35 + 45 = 80
